 Tribute Concert for Mrs. Erica Hirt - TONIGHT
Forestville invites families to attend the Herndon Pyramid Concert this evening, Thursday, March 26 at 7:00 p.m. at Herndon Hight School. Our former band teacher, Mrs. Erica Hirt will be recognized by her Herndon Pyramid students. In addition to her service at Forestville, Mrs. Hirt served the Herndon Pyramid for more than 12 years and was a former Herndon High School band member when she was in school. We have learned that she will be honored in a concert this evening and welcome any interested families to attend (Enter Door 8 across from Football Stadium) or tune in to the livestream. It will be live-streamed on the Pride of Herndon Pridecam —please refresh the page closer to the start time. Videos will also be available for viewing and downloading on the band website and the Herndon Band YouTube channel. .
In addition, Herndon High Band Boosters has created a donation page to honor Mrs. Hirt through a scholarship fund to support band student trips and materials. Read more information here.
From the Herndon High Band Director:
On Thursday evening, March 26th, we honor Erica Hirt’s contribution to our community. Performers will be wearing pins of a “tuxedo t-shirt” design that Erica created for the Area Band when the current Seniors (Class of 2026) were in the band back in 2019. There is also a sixth-grade bassoonist from Armstrong Elementary School who is playing the bassoon that Erica played when she was in the Herndon Band. It will be a night full of memories. https://www.herndonband.org/remembering-erica-hirt.
Through donations to the giving fund, the Herndon Band Parent Association will purchase a set of music for the Area Band to keep in their library for all the elementary schools to use over the next few years. We plan to create the “Hirt Family Scholarship” in honor of both Erica and her father Eric for their contributions to the band. It will be an annual $750 scholarship. We will also use some funds to help students who need to pay for our spring trip and to sponsor individual lessons with professional coaches.

 Forestville Fourth Graders at Work
Forestville fourth graders were recently caught working through a Social Studies lesson on identifying differences between the North and South during the mid 1800s. They were using a combination of print and online textbooks and a graphic organizer to capture their thoughts. These Cardinals were caught working right up to our Spring Break and a HUGE shout out to our teachers for keeping up the content until our students begin break!
 Kindergarten Keeps on Learning
Forestville kindergarten students were working in math stations and practicing their numeracy skills of double-digit numbers! They were writing numbers, building numbers with shapes and counting and matching quantities. Building these early numeracy skills help set a solid foundation for all the math to come!
